Man looking for "lost dog" was really a burglar, police say
UNIONTOWN, Pa. - Pity the poor Pennsylvania man who says he lost his little Pomeranian named Bubba.
Then again, police say 39-year-old Juan Benitez, of Uniontown, doesn't really have a dog -- and when he told them he was looking for Bubba, he was actually prowling around homes he wanted to burglarize.
State police say that when Benitez was questioned about break-ins and such at homes in North Union and South Union, he simply explained that he was trying to find his dog.
But the Uniontown Herald-Standard reports that when police later asked the suspect's wife about his little Pomeranian named Bubba -- well, she told them the dog didn't exist.
A district judge on Monday ordered Benitez to stand trial for a pair of burglaries in February and April, and another attempted break-in.
